[ link to www.saudigazette.com.sa] Weather vagaries ruin Kashmir apple growers"Unusually early and heavy snowfall split the trunks of 60 of Dar’s 100 apple trees in November, leading to huge apple — and financial — losses just before the harvest in Shopian, a region known as Kashmir’s apple bowl. “Even if the climate remains favorable in the years to come, I will get only 40 percent (of the apples) I used to harvest,” lamented the farmer from the village of Hirpora. The snow will cut his income by 60 percent this year, he said — and the bad times will last until he can replant or repair all his damaged trees."
